Standard mowers routinely abandon an unsightly strip of tall grass along boundaries because their wheelbase and cutting deck geometry create unnavigable blind spots near curbs and fences. Anthbot showcased its R7 Series to tackle that exact mechanical shortcoming by mounting a string trimmer directly onto a side-mounted robotic arm.
The centerpiece is the EdgeEase system: an articulated trimmer arm engineered to follow winding garden borders and eliminate manual touch-ups.
"This arm is designed to adjust to follow winding lawn boundaries, ensuring 'zero-gap edge cutting without manual touch-ups'."
To prevent the exposed, spinning trimmer line from chewing up garden hoses or patio stones, Anthbot paired the arm with a dedicated optical camera tracking the cutting zone in real time. The trimmer folds flush against the chassis when traversing open turf, though operating an unshielded mechanical line over uneven topsoil means you are placing serious trust in the machine's obstacle recognition.
Sensors, Wheels, and Wildlife Safety
Beyond edge trimming, garden machinery faces a persistent wildlife problem: nocturnal creatures hiding in tall grass. Anthbot integrated a dedicated infrared thermal sensor calibrated to spot the heat signatures of hedgehogs and small fauna, braking the blades before impact without triggering false emergency stops on benign garden debris like pinecones and dry branches. For core mowing passes, the chassis relies on dual floating cutting discs to track uneven turf, driven by an all-wheel-drive platform with four drive motors and dual steering actuators. Navigation combines LiDAR, RTK satellite positioning, and three AI vision cameras to maintain accurate tracks under thick tree canopies.
The Lineup and the Catch
The range splits across two distinct configurations: the Anthbot R730, rated for up to 3,000 square meters with the EdgeEase arm standard, alongside the smaller Anthbot R720.
Whether an exposed, moving robotic arm can endure years of wet dirt, flying pebbles, and moisture without jamming is the central question before paying a premium for mechanical complexity over a simple static mower. Anthbot demonstrated the mechanism gliding over immaculate showroom AstroTurf without slicing real turf, meaning long-term reliability on rough backyard soil remains unproven.
